Founded by two MIT engineers in 2013, Ultranauts Inc. (formerly Ultra Testing) is on a mission to prove that neurodiversity, including autism, is a competitive advantage in business. To achieve our mission, we`re building a world-class software and data quality engineering firm that delivers superior value for our customers, and designing a universal workplace that embraces neurodiversity, and diversity in all its forms, and serves as a replicable blueprint for other employers. Ultranauts Inc has been named a FastCompany World Changing Idea, MIT SOLVE Challenge Winner and Interbrand Breakthrough Brand. We provide a full suite of quality engineering and assurance services to a wide range of Fortune500 enterprises and hyper-growth startups. We`ve built the world`s first fully remote workplace for neurodiverse talent, with team members working in 20 states across the U.S., 75% of whom are on the autism spectrum and 100% of whom believe our differences as individuals make us better together.

National Health Information Sharing and Analysis Center

The security threat landscape continues to expand globally at an incredible pace representing an environment vulnerable to sector and cross-sector potential cascading impacts. As the nation`s healthcare and public health critical infrastructure continues to broaden the integration of technology to support healthcare innovation and service delivery, organizations continue to face unprecedented cybersecurity challenges. Securing the resilience of the nation`s health sector, comprised of a vast network of interconnecting infrastructures, depends upon the stakeholders ability and capability to work together. The National Health ISAC (NH-ISAC), is the nationally recognized Information Sharing & Analysis Center (ISAC) for the nation`s healthcare and public health critical infrastructure by the U.S. Department of Health & Human Services (HHS), U.S. Department of Homeland Security (DHS), the HHS Sector Coordinating Council (SCC) representing the nation`s healthcare private sector, and the National Council of ISACs (representing all national critical infrastructures). As the health sector`s primary communications channel for cybersecurity intelligence, information sharing, and incident response, NH-ISAC`s mission is to enable and preserve the public trust by advancing health sector cybersecurity protection and the ability to prepare for and respond to threats and vulnerabilities. NH-ISAC, a non-profit, membership-sustained organization, is entrusted with the provision of security situational awareness intelligence, CTI sharing and coordinated response for a nationwide healthcare and public health trusted community. The delivery of timely, relevant and actionable cyber and physical (all-hazards) intelligence from trusted public and private sources, are distributed via the NH-ISAC at the Space Life Sciences Laboratory at NASA/Kennedy Space Center.
